The Neighborhood:

Dolphin Cottage 1736 is located on Staffordshire Place, just off the iconic Flowergate – one of the oldest and most historic streets in Whitby. You’ll find cosy cafes, restaurants and shops lining the street, so the cottage is ideally located.

The Blue Flag West Cliff beach and promenade is just a short 5-minute walk from the property. On Pier Road, you’ll find fun arcades and plenty of fish restaurants where you can sample the catch of the day.

The other side of Whitby is full of narrow, medieval streets dotted with boutiques and pubs. Climb the famous 199 steps up to the Church of Saint Mary. You can also discover the renowned ruined Whitby Abbey, which was the inspiration for Bram Stoker’s gothic novel ‘Dracula’.

Step outside of Whitby and you’ll uncover a haven of woodland and moorland. Whitby forms part of the North York Moors National Park so it’s the perfect place for long walks.

Getting Around:

Dolphin Cottage 1736 is located in the centre of Whitby so the town can easily be explored on foot.

Whitby train station is just a short 5-minute walk away so villages and towns along the North Yorkshire coast can easily be reached via rail. There’s also a taxi rank in close proximity to the train station.

There are plenty of bus routes throughout Whitby. Hop on the X4 and you can visit beautiful coastal villages like Sandsend, Runswick Bay and Staithes. The X93 travels along the coast to Scarborough. The 95 route features plenty of quaint villages, such as Grosmont and Lealholm.
